Output 3f18f4e7efc359a59352d2dfe43fa9a7caeec9ebcbe7ad547c22580912e2ce1a:1

value
1137161
script pubkey
OP_0 OP_PUSHBYTES_20 58cf2683813b51194f66a4f85b5c22187d2a65dc
address
bc1qtr8jdqup8dg3jnmx5nu9khpzrp7j5ewuserck0
transaction
3f18f4e7efc359a59352d2dfe43fa9a7caeec9ebcbe7ad547c22580912e2ce1a
confirmations
91993
spent
true